The Allure of Il Torrione
Il Torrione, a notable museum situated in Forio, offers insight into Ischia's multifaceted past. Have you ever wondered about the deep-rooted history of this enchanting island?
Founded in 1999 by local historians, Il Torrione serves as a cultural repository, preserving artifacts and artworks that illustrate the island's evolution through the centuries. The museum is housed in a historic tower, reflecting traditional architecture and the geographical beauty of Ischia.
Must-See Treasures
- 🗿 Ancient Artifacts: Explore an extensive collection of archaeological finds dating back to the Greek and Roman eras.
- 🎨 Regional Art: Admire artworks from local artists that depict the island's scenic landscapes and cultural stories.
- 📜 Historical Documents: View important manuscripts and documents that reveal the history of Ischia and its people.
Accessibility includes free entry, making it ideal for tourists, families, and history enthusiasts looking to delve into Ischia's allure.
Interesting Facts about Natural History Museum Il Torrione
Cultural Hub
Il Torrione hosts various cultural events throughout the year, including art exhibitions and historical lectures.
Architectural Significance
The museum is located in a restored watchtower from the 16th century, which served as a lookout point.
